날짜와 시간java.util.Date : 날짜와 시간을 다룰 목적으로 만들어진 클래스java.util.Calendar : Date 클래스를 개선한 클래스. 많은 단점이 있으나 현재까지도 많이 사용됨java.time 패키지 : Date와 Calendar의 단점을 개선한 새로운 클래스들을 제공※Date와 Calendar 클래스는 날짜와 시간을 함께 다룬다는 단점이 있으나, time 패키지에서는 날짜는 LocalDate, 시간은 LocalTime, 날짜와 시간은 LocalDateTime으로 사용Calendar 클래스추상 클래스이므로 getInstance()를 통해 구현된 객체를 얻어야함 Calendar calendar = new Calendar(); //에러 발생. 추상 클래스는 인스턴스를 생성할 수 없음 ..